    Thanks. This has been dream kit in my favorite finish for a long time. It was called "Transparent Walnut" in the previous Saturn series, and "Transparent Espresso Walnut" in the Saturn IV line. I think the Saturn IV finish might be slightly darker, but I'm not sure since I've only seen the earlier version in pictures.

    Part of what I love about the finish is that it's both modern and classic. In case this is my last kit (which I think it very well might be), I wanted it to be one that I'll still like to look at a decade down the road!
